Common Glare Sources On Local Roads
Glare is created when bright light reflects off surfaces and enters your eyes suddenly. This can come from wet pavement, shiny vehicle parts, glass buildings, or even sunlight bouncing off windshields. On crowded roads, these reflections appear constantly and make it harder for drivers to maintain consistent focus. When conditions change quickly, glare becomes even more distracting and can cause discomfort during longer drives.

Explaining Visible Light Transmission Levels Clearly
VLT levels determine how much light enters through the tint film. Lower VLT percentages let in less light and reduce glare more effectively, while higher percentages offer a more subtle reduction. Drivers should choose a level that fits their comfort without compromising visibility.

Winter Sun Angles Causing Direct Glare
During winter, the sun sits lower in the sky, producing stronger horizontal glare. Drivers feel this most during morning commutes. Tinting helps counter this brightness and maintains clearer visibility.
